Review

Regency, a nursing home facility, has received both positive and negative reviews from family members of residents. One individual expressed their gratitude for the staff, activities, and surprisingly good food provided during their father's stay. They commended the nursing staff for making their father comfortable and helping them through the process. This satisfied customer eagerly recommends Regency to others.

However, another reviewer had a drastically different experience. They warned potential visitors to avoid sending their loved ones to Regency due to ongoing investigations by the State of Oregon DHS. The individual claimed that their father died as a result of an untreated bed sore that persisted for months. Shockingly, they alleged that the facility failed to inform them about falls or injuries that occurred to their parent. Additionally, they accused the accounting manager of double billing private insurance and state programs.

The negative review continued with claims that Regency manipulated room assignments by giving away people's rooms and moving their belongings in hopes that they would not return. This behavior is seen as highly unethical by the reviewer. Moreover, they criticized the facility for allowing a dying man with PTSD to share a room with their father just five days before he passed away. The lack of available staff was another issue raised by this person since it required their husband to physically assist their father when attending to his bathroom needs.

One particular complaint made was regarding the quality of food served at Regency. According to this individual, cold meals were being served regularly. More concerning still was their mention of a live pig residing in the dining area instead of being in a proper barn where it belongs. When questioned about this situation, even the cook allegedly admitted that "this whole place is messed up."

Considering these mixed reviews, potential visitors should proceed with caution when considering Regency as an option for themselves or loved ones in need of long-term care or rehabilitation services. While one reviewer appreciated the attentive staff, enjoyable activities, and surprisingly good food offered at the facility, another warned of ongoing investigations by the state authorities and various disturbing incidents, such as negligence in treating bed sores, lack of transparency regarding falls and injuries, double billing practices, unsatisfactory room assignments, and inadequate staffing. The presence of a live pig in the dining area and questionable food quality further contribute to the negative narrative surrounding Regency's reputation. It is advisable to research thoroughly and consider multiple sources before making any decisions regarding nursing home placements.
